이전 포스팅에는 가장 마지막에 있는 1개의 필드만 cut을 사용해서 가져오는 방법을 적었었다.
쓰다보니 완전히 반대로 마지막 1개 필드만 제외한 나머지 전체 필드가 필요한 상황이 생겼다.
PPAAPP_TrafficControl.c@@/main/PPP_X-CHECK_R330/1010312 에서
/1010312를 제외한 나머지 정보를 가져와야 한다.
PPAAPP_TrafficControl.c@@/main/PPP_X-CHECK_R330
% echo "PPAAPP_TrafficControl.c@@/main/PPP_X-CHECK_R330/1010312" | rev | cut -d '/' -f2- | rev
PPAAPP_TrafficControl.c@@/main/PPP_X-CHECK_R330
사용한 명령어를 아래에 다시 풀어씀
% echo "PPAAPP_TrafficControl.c@@/main/PPP_X-CHECK_R330/1010312" \
? | rev | cut -d '/' -f2- | rev
PPAAPP_TrafficControl.c@@/main/PPP_X-CHECK_R330
..
반응형
'Linux' 카테고리의 다른 글
Centos7에 3.5TB 디스크 추가하기 (1419) | 2019.06.07 |
---|---|
[Maria DB] query에 "(double quotation mark)가 있으면 에러 발생 현상 (1297) | 2017.09.08 |
[cut] 명령어 -f 옵션으로 가장 왼쪽에 있는 마지막 필드 가져오기 (1764) | 2017.04.07 |
[문자열 자르기] awk, cut을 이용 (1440) | 2017.04.06 |
ifup, ifdown과 ifconfig up, ifconfig down의 차이 (RHET5 기준) (1752) | 2016.12.13 |